What Is Ventilation?

In the context of healthcare, ventilation refers to the process of mechanically assisting or controlling a patient's breathing. It's a vital life-support intervention used when an individual's respiratory system is unable to adequately oxygenate the blood or remove carbon dioxide on its own. Essentially, mechanical ventilation provides a controlled delivery of breathable air (typically a mixture of oxygen and other gases) into the lungs, ensuring sufficient gas exchange and supporting vital physiological functions.

  • Ensuring adequate oxygenation of the blood.
  • Facilitating the removal of carbon dioxide (a waste product of metabolism).
  • Reducing the work of breathing for patients experiencing respiratory distress.
  • Maintaining lung volume and preventing alveolar collapse.
  • Providing a means for delivering inhaled medications.

Who Needs Ventilation In Lesotho?

Effective ventilation is crucial across a wide spectrum of healthcare facilities and departments in Lesotho to ensure patient safety, optimize treatment outcomes, and maintain a healthy environment for both staff and visitors. The specific needs for ventilation systems can vary significantly based on the intensity of medical procedures, the types of patients served, and the potential for airborne contaminant generation.

  • Hospitals (Tertiary & Secondary): Essential for all departments, especially operating theatres, intensive care units (ICUs), emergency rooms, isolation wards (for infectious diseases), and laboratories where airborne pathogens are a concern.
  • District Hospitals & Health Centres: Critical for areas like outpatient departments, maternity wards, general wards, and any areas where patients congregate or receive treatments that might aerosolize infectious agents.
  • Specialized Clinics (e.g., TB Clinics, HIV/ART Clinics): High priority for ventilation in waiting areas, consultation rooms, and treatment rooms to prevent the transmission of airborne diseases like tuberculosis and to manage potential medication aerosols.
  • Laboratories & Diagnostic Centres: Require robust ventilation systems to safely handle biological samples, chemicals, and to prevent the escape of potentially hazardous airborne particles. This includes research facilities and public health laboratories.
  • Maternity & Neonatal Units: Crucial for maintaining sterile environments, controlling temperature and humidity, and preventing the spread of hospital-acquired infections among vulnerable newborns and mothers.
  • Dental Clinics: Especially important in dental surgeries and procedure rooms where aerosol generation is common during dental treatments, requiring adequate extraction and filtration.

How Much Is A Ventilation System In Lesotho?

The cost of a ventilation system in Lesotho can vary significantly based on several factors, including the size and complexity of the installation, the type of system required (e.g., natural, mechanical, or hybrid), the quality of components used, and the specific installer or contractor engaged. For small residential applications or basic exhaust systems, you might be looking at costs starting from around M2,000 to M5,000. These would typically involve simpler ductwork and standard fan units. For more comprehensive mechanical ventilation systems for larger homes, commercial spaces, or industrial facilities, the investment can range from M10,000 to upwards of M50,000 or even more. Factors like heat recovery units, advanced filtration, and intelligent control systems will naturally drive up the price. It's always recommended to obtain detailed quotes from multiple reputable suppliers and installers to get the most accurate pricing for your specific needs.

  • Basic exhaust fans and simple ducting (residential/small commercial): M2,000 - M5,000
  • Standard mechanical ventilation systems (larger homes/small businesses): M10,000 - M25,000
  • Advanced or industrial-scale mechanical ventilation with specialized features: M25,000 - M50,000+
